Warning Signs You Need Industrial Dehumidification

Don’t ignore the warning signs, excessive moisture can lead to costly repairs and safety hazards. If you notice any of the following, it’s time to call our team: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, persistent musty smells can show a moisture issue. If you notice this odor, it’s essential to address the problem quickly to prevent further damage.

Warped or Cracked Wood

Excessive moisture can cause wood to warp or crack, compromising the structural integrity of your property. If you notice any damage, contact our team immediately.

Water Stains or Leaks

Visible water stains or leaks can show a moisture issue. Our team will assess the situation and provide a solution to prevent further damage.

Unusual Humidity Levels

If you notice unusual humidity levels in your home, it may be a sign of a moisture issue. Our team can help you identify the problem and provide a solution.

Mold or Mildew Growth

Mold and mildew growth can be a sign of excessive moisture. If you notice any growth,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ent health risks.

Unusual Sounds or Creaks

Unusual sounds or creaks can show a moisture issue. If you notice any unusual noises, contact our team to assess the situation.

Q: What are the health risks associated with excessive moisture?

A: Excessive moisture can lead to mold and mildew growth, which can cause health issues such as respiratory problems, allergic reactions, and even infections. It’s essential to address moisture issues quickly to prevent these risks.
